    ISSUE RESOLVED!

    I wanted to share the resolution to the problem I was facing. It turns out there was a surprisingly simple fix that could have saved me many late nights of troubleshooting. It would be immensely helpful if error messages from App Store Connect or RevenueCat were more descriptive to aid troubleshooting, but alas.

    After countless attempts, including package deletions and reconfigurations, it boiled down to a critical factor: the Paid App Agreement on App Store Connect. If this agreement is not set up and completed, your App Store Connect subscriptions won't be visible on the paywall, resulting in a frustrating grey screen with no store dialogue page.

    So, to all the fellow developers grappling with similar issues, ensure your Paid App Agreement is in place on App Store Connect to avoid the grey screen pitfall. I hope this insight proves beneficial, especially for those new to app development.
